Most beginner friendly DAW
Only DAW that felt intuitive the first time I tried it. Just as powerful as any other DAW, lifetime free updates.
Really enjoy the step sequencer that FL Studio has, makes it really convenient to program drums.
Stock plugins are completely usable, nothing bad about them though I prefer 3rd party ones, thankfully never had issues using them.
One of the most popular DAWs for a reason. Tutorials are extremely easy to find for pretty much any topic if needed.

Flexible, stable, easy to use, free updates FOREVER. What's not to like?
I've tried several DAWs in the last 10+ years, and so far this simply is the best. You can tweak everything and anything without the need to break your workflow. It's also very easy to use, and thanks to it's own bridging it's compatible with everything you'll ever need (DX not anymore, CLAP not yet). You get TONS of stock generators and effects which are all exceptional quality.
